Are you looking for roofing replacement and roofing repair services? Aside from leakage or other obvious concerns, there are a few things that might illustrate whether a roof repair is a good decision.
- Age: In general, 20-25 years is expected of a roof. If you know your roof has been around for longer, you may want to call a roofer to come check it out.
- Warps or Buckling: The sheets of wood that make your roof can warp or bend over time.
- Built-Up Granules in Gutters: A build up of granules from shingles gather in your gutters, and degrading shingles are not a promising sign. A roofing repair contractor will clean your gutters in addition to inspecting your shingles.
- Damaged flashing: Damaged flashing allows water to penetrate the sealed joints. Reach out to a roofing contractor to fix deteriorating, missing, or damaged flashing to avoid leaks.
- Damaged or missing shingles: Torn, curled, or missing shingles will need to be swapped out with new ones by a professional. Regular repair services will help you address problems like this and prevent leaks.
